mortimer says
Agree with Wellington. Stenographers were often seated unobtrusively in the room to record Hitler. Some guests to Hitler’s dinner table wrote down his words right after dinner to get them as close as possible to the original wordings and meanings. Hitler rambled on and on while his guests sat in silence trying not yawn. The remarks of Hitler were recorded under Heinrich Heim, a lawyer and member of the inner circle. It is highly likely that a lawyer would demand accuracy, but much controversy attaches to those who got and transcribed some of the notes later, the Frenchman Genoud in particular, who was a confessed fraud.
It should be emphasized, though, that Albert Speer validated the collection of remarks of Hitler made by lawyer Heinrich Heim and published by lawyer Henry Picker in the original German in 1951.

Wellington says
As both mortimer and gravenimage have accurately conveyed to you, I am an agnostic, so I found your reference to me as pious highly amusing. Needed a good laugh and you provided it.
As for the “botched religious tracts” you mentioned, you may want to read Michael Grant’s “Jesus: An Historian’s Review Of The Gospels,” published in 1977. Grant was a first-rate historian of antiquity and published many works, including just about the best one-volume history of Rome I have ever come across. He also wrote biographies of Constantine the Great and St. Paul and was a leading authority on Roman numismatics. In his work on Jesus and the Gospels he approaches the subject matter as neither a believer nor a non-believer but as an historian.
Though a skeptic himself, like yours truly, he takes no cheap shots in this work of his and concludes there is much to learn about Jesus, historically speaking, from the four Gospels, certainly not considering them “botched” works and providing copious reasons why they tell us a great deal about who Jesus was and what his mission was, including in detail how the Gospels differ from each other, their origins, and why very often they are reliable accounts, though not in every instance. I suggest you get a copy of this tome by Grant and see how a first-rate historian treated with these four “tracts.” You might learn something.
